Other: And regarding diffraction, most of what you hear \'on da net\' is pure BS.
Smaller formats have a small advantage for very deep DoF\'s in reasonable, but not extremely low (or \"unlimited\") light. But not for any reason even remotely close to how most people (even otherwise seemingly knowledgeable people) seem to want to \"explain\" it as being responsible for the effect.
The simple fact is that most small, new sensors are most of the time better per square mm² of sensor real estate. They are better, more exact, at handling medium small [absolute] amounts of light, and turning it into an image.
ISO1600 on an µFT sensor is (should be, if not Oly cheated the ISO spec with about a full stop) almost exactly the same absolute amount of light energy going into the image as ISO6400 on a FF sensor. But since the pixels on the µFT sensor will most of the time be smaller, they are inherently better at handling small charges of converted energy since their FWC values and read noise values are also lower.
So in the medium-high (not extreme-high or base ISO due to other losses) ISO range, smaller sensors will often be better when shot at equivalence settings.
